Transaction 5caa34622e2ee12b71d4aff1ca23f9532350454a934dc33c192ef6f0412668bd
1 Input
1 Output
-
5caa34622e2ee12b71d4aff1ca23f9532350454a934dc33c192ef6f0412668bd:0
- value
- 664069
- script pubkey
- OP_0 OP_PUSHBYTES_20 04805b709bee5e5ad37d28dcca1528a0122b6ee2
- address
- bc1qqjq9kuymae0945ma9rwv59fg5qfzkmhz8gll2t